Composite Door Hinges Adjustment

Misaligned hinges can cause doors to get caught at the bottom or not close properly. These issues can be fixed with regular maintenance and a bit of oiling.

Regular hinge adjustments are the best way to ensure that your composite door is positioned properly, allowing it to close smoothly and Composite Door Hinges Adjustment keep your home secure. This will help to reduce stickiness and creaking, and also prevent gaps that are uneven which could cause drafts.

Gathering the tools is the initial step to adjust the hinges on your composite door. You'll need a screwdriver in order to remove any plastic caps that cover the hinges, and an Allen key or a spanner to adjust the butt-hinges. These are available at your local DIY store and are easily accessible as they are specifically designed for these types of doors.

After gathering your tools, you will have to lift the door to expose the hinges. Then using a screwdriver once more, loosen any screws that hold the hinges. Then using the hex key or Allen key loosen the screws on the central part which will allow you to make adjustments.

When the screws are loosened, you can begin to move the door's composite frame back and forth along the hinges. If the corners of the door frame line up with the corners of your hinge and you are able to tell whether you have to adjust the hinge. Check if the gap is even across the entire length of the frame.

Once the adjustments have been made after which you can tighten the screws you loosen to ensure they stay solidly in the correct position. Finally test the door's operation to make sure it opens and closes easily without any resistance or creaking. It is recommended to conduct this test on a biannual basis to maintain the smooth operation of your door. This will increase the energy efficiency of your home and will prevent your door from causing any structural problems in the future. Loosening Screws

A composite door hinge that is not in alignment could cause a range of issues, from making it difficult to open the door to the hinges catching on the frame, creating gaps for drafts. A little maintenance work can help in stopping this from happening and is a crucial element to keep your home secure and safe.

To adjust your hinges for composite doors remove the screws that hold them in place. This makes them much easier to adjust. This process can vary depending on the type and installation of hinges, so you should check the manual that came with your door to get more details.

Next, you'll want to remove any caps made of plastic that could be covering the screws that adjust the hinges. This can be accomplished by removing the screws using the help of a screwdriver. This will allow you to avoid damaging the screw heads or the connections of the hinges.

The next step is to loosen the screw for compression adjustment on the hinge plate. You can loosen it clockwise or counter-clockwise. This will increase the compression which allows the hinge to sit snugly against the frame of the door.

T hinges can be adjusted laterally and horizontally and are very similar in appearance to flag hinges. However, they rarely have a compression adjustment therefore, you'll have to follow the same steps as above for flag hinges in order to adjust them.

It is important to test the door after you've adjusted the hinges on the composite. This will ensure that the door opens and closes smoothly, without any creaking. Verify that the latch is in contact with the keeper. It's also recommended to conduct regular maintenance, like the lubrication. This will help to extend the longevity of your door.

Although composite doors are more durable and secure than traditional wooden doors they must be adjusted on a regular basis in order to function as intended. You can swiftly and easily fix common hinge problems with composite doors by following the tips above.

Tightening Screws

Even the most robust of composite doors require some adjustment from time to time due to natural settling and regular usage. While it can seem daunting, with the right tools and understanding it's an easy task that can resolve issues such as sticking or misalignment and stop drafts and poor insulation.

The first step in identifying the type and making the appropriate tools is to identify the hinges. This is crucial as it helps you to ensure that you are following the correct procedures and get the best results out of your adjustments. It is also recommended to carry out regular maintenance, such as oiling after every adjustment, which can help reduce the need for future adjustments.

Find the vertical adjustment screw. It is usually placed in the hinge or capped with a cap. Release the screw to allow movement. Repeat the process on the opposite side of the door. This will ensure that the gaps in the door are evenly spaced.

If you are experiencing any issues you might need to move your hinges. This is especially true if the door is not level, which can be checked by placing a level on top of the hinges. Once you've moved the hinges around tighten the screws and then check the alignment once more. This will reduce squeaking, and make sure your door is secured properly.

After you've finished making the adjustments, it's a good idea spray a thin layer of silicone spray or the lubricant. This will help prevent noise and protect the hinges from dust. This will allow you to open and shut your composite door.
